Course structure

• Introduction to Derivatives and Hedging Strategies
• Advanced Financial Instruments and Risk Management
• Pricing Models for Derivatives and Valuation Techniques
• Hedging Techniques for Market and Credit Risk
• Derivatives Trading and Market Analysis
• Regulatory Frameworks and Compliance in Derivatives Markets
• Portfolio Optimization and Hedging Applications
• Case Studies in Derivatives and Hedging Success Stories
• Quantitative Methods for Derivatives Analysis
• Emerging Trends in Derivatives and Hedging Technologies
